HCA is a non-profit tax-exempt corporation dedicated to the education, preservation and encouragement of collecting the fine handmade glassware produced by A.H. Heisey and Company in Newark, Ohio. Twenty dedicated collectors founded the club in Newark on October 15, 1971. Today, more than seventeen hundred members all over the United States enjoy sharing their common interest in Heisey glass. A Board of Directors, elected by HCA voting members governs the club.
